WebAug 21, 2024 · Placement of the hutch is a key factor in helping your rabbit make it through the cold winter. The back should be facing north and should be solid or positioned against a building. This prevents the cold north wind from entering the hutch. A south-facing hutch will allow the warmer air to enter. The sides of the hutch should be boarded up, and ...

WebSep 18, 2024 · Advertisement. Rabbits are equipped with a number of adaptations that help them survive winter weather. Their thick fur coats provide insulation against the cold, and they are able to maintain a consistent body temperature by using their long ears to radiate heat. Rabbits also have a high metabolism, which helps them generate body heat. WebNov 17, 2024 · The ideal temperature for a rabbit is between 13 and 21 degrees Celsius (55 and 75 degrees Fahrenheit). Anything over 29 degrees Celsius (85 degrees Fahrenheit) can put your rabbit in danger of heatstroke. Temperatures below freezing (32 degrees Fahrenheit) can be dangerous, too.

WebFirst things first: Make sure a rabbit is the culprit. Deer eat many of the same things rabbits do and are also common around yards. Twigs browsed by rabbits look neatly clipped but plants browsed by deer appear ragged and torn. You may see the easily recognizable tracks of rabbits in soft soil or snow.
